文章
视频
课程
百科图谱
集训营
更多
问答
提问
发表文章
专栏
活动
文档
工作
集市
发现
Toggle navigation
文章
问答
视频
课程
集训营
专栏
活动
工作
文档
集市
搜索
登录/注册
精选
推荐
最新
周榜
关注
RSS
全部
通识
以太坊
比特币
Solana
公链
Solidity
Web3应用
编程语言
安全
密码学
AI
存储
其他
安全审计中WETH的transferFrom问题
最近审计中几次遇到了WETH的transferFrom,类似如上的代码,大家觉得这个代码会有问题吗? ——答案揭晓。 该代码在主网上运行不会有什么问题。但是在Arbitrum, Blast等l2上就会revert。
WETH
ERC20
SmileBits
发布于 2024-05-06
阅读 ( 2152 )
( 25 )
在EigenLayer上选择的AVS:提升区块链安全性
本文介绍了EigenLayer的AVS(Actively Validated Services)如何通过以太坊的再质押(restaking)来提高安全性和效率。 Imperator支持的AVS涵盖预言机、游戏和数据可用性等多个领域。 EigenLayer通过利用已质押的ETH,为去中心化项目提供了一种创新的解决方案,将以太坊网络的可靠性与增加的灵活性相结合。
EigenLayer
AVS
再质押
以太坊
数据可用性
Rollup
imperator
发布于 2024-05-06
阅读 ( 359 )
智能合约状态变量的存储体现
智能合约状态变量的存储体现
存储布局
EVM
智能合约
SpikeDu
发布于 2024-05-06
阅读 ( 2431 )
( 13 )
EigenLayer重新质押指南:将流动性质押代币委托给Imperator
本文介绍了如何使用EigenLayer重新质押流动性质押代币(LST),通过将LST委托给受信任的运营商,以优化收益并为以太坊网络的安全做出贡献。文章还讨论了重新质押的好处、挑战和风险,以及选择合适的运营商的重要性。
EigenLayer
重新质押
流动性质押代币
LST
委托
以太坊
imperator
发布于 2024-05-06
阅读 ( 375 )
使用SNARKs的可验证FHE引导
这篇博客文章是关于使用SNARKs验证FHE引导(Bootstrapping)的研究,旨在提高FHE的实际应用性。
全同态加密
SNARK
可验证计算
TFHE
Plonky2
zkVM
ZamaFHE
发布于 2024-05-06
阅读 ( 886 )
详解 Polkadot Raw 交易结构
本文详细解析了Polkadot Raw交易的结构,并以Westend测试网上的一个转账交易为例,深入探讨了交易的各个组成部分,包括长度、版本、发送者、签名、额外数据、调用数据等。此外,还介绍了签名数据的计算方法,Tx Hash的计算方法,以及Compact Integer的编码和解码过程,为开发者提供了宝贵的参考资料。
Polkadot
Raw交易
Westend测试网
SCALE编码
签名计算
Tx Hash
Compact Integer
cig01
发布于 2024-05-06
阅读 ( 242 )
Sui Move - Unit Test 看这里 (Test Scenario)
主要讲一下如何使用test_scenario 进行复杂的测试,辅以一些例子尽量让朋友们掌握并且可以运用到项目当中。
Sui Move
test
Scenario
Mindfrog
发布于 2024-05-06
阅读 ( 2812 )
( 54 )
详解 Polkadot
本文是关于Polkadot区块链平台的详细介绍,涵盖了其架构、关键概念(如平行链、中继链、XCM消息传递)、原生币DOT、账户模型、模块 (Pallets)、交易 (Extrinsics) 以及智能合约支持等方面,还包括了Kusama网络的对比和实用工具如SS58编码解码的示例代码,以及Asset Hub的介绍。
Polkadot
平行链
中继链
XCM
Substrate
SS58
cig01
发布于 2024-05-05
阅读 ( 292 )
使用Foundry和Hardhat在Solidity智能合约中进行控制台日志记录
本文介绍了如何在Solidity智能合约中使用Foundry和Hardhat进行控制台日志记录,以便在调试智能合约时查看变量值。详细解释了console.log的使用,并提供了相关示例代码,适合刚入门的Web3开发者学习。
Solidity
console.log
Foundry
Hardhat
调试
智能合约
Cyfrin
发布于 2024-05-05
阅读 ( 1029 )
账户抽象与ERC-4337 - 第一部分
本文是ERC-4337系列的第一部分,深入探讨了ERC-4337的技术细节,包括UserOperations、Bundlers、EntryPoint和Contract Accounts等关键概念,旨在解决以太坊钱包用户体验的问题。
ERC-4337
Account abstraction
UserOperations
Bundlers
EntryPoint
Contract Accounts
QuickNode
发布于 2024-05-05
阅读 ( 1673 )
( 2 )
Delegatecall:详细与动画指南
in
代理模式与 Delegatecall 规范手册
in
代理模式与 Delegatecall 规范手册
本文详细介绍了EVM中的delegatecall操作码,解释了其工作原理、使用场景及潜在问题,并提供了多个代码示例帮助理解。
delegatecall
EVM
Solidity
智能合约
存储槽
RareSkills
发布于 2024-05-05
阅读 ( 1857 )
每周以太坊 2024/05/04
每周以太坊 2024/05/04
每周以太坊
EthWeekly
发布于 2024-05-05
阅读 ( 2223 )
( 42 )
比特币 - 探索Ordinals NFT
这篇文章深入探讨了Ordinals协议及其在比特币NFT生态系统中的影响,包括当前市场状况、Ordinals NFT项目的概述、技术细节和未来前景等。文章提供了丰富的图表、代码示例和对比,并分析了与以太坊和Solana项目的竞争关系,全面展示了比特币作为NFT平台的优势与局限。总体来看,文章内容详实,适合对区块链技术及NFT感兴趣的读者。
Ordinals协议
NFT生态系统
比特币
交易量
BRC-20
Segwit
Chaisomsri
发布于 2024-05-04
阅读 ( 1455 )
使用Recon构建测试工具
这篇文章详细介绍了如何使用Recon工具为智能合约创建不变性测试环境,涵盖了公共和非标准仓库的设置过程。文章结构清晰,提供了丰富的示例和图片,适合开发者快速上手。
Recon
智能合约
不变性测试
Foundry
GitHub
Chimera
Recon
发布于 2024-05-04
阅读 ( 1212 )
漏洞发现:在弯曲的草坪上发现了一条毒蛇
文章讲述了作者在Avalanche和Curve等DeFi项目中寻找漏洞的经历,特别是发现并报告了Curve池中的重入攻击漏洞,最终获得了高额赏金。
重入攻击
Avalanche
Curve
DeFi
ERC1155
漏洞
kupiasec
发布于 2024-05-04
阅读 ( 1155 )
EIP-3074 影响研究
EIP-3074 是以太坊 Pectra 升级的一部分,旨在通过引入 AUTH 和 AUTHCALL 两个新的操作码来增强钱包的功能,简化用户体验。Dedaub 的研究表明,EIP-3074 可能会绕过一些访问控制,但总体风险可控,且社区已意识到风险并准备适应。
EIP-3074
Pectra
AUTH
AUTHCALL
智能合约
交易
Dedaub
发布于 2024-05-04
阅读 ( 1031 )
Web3 极客日报 #1497
rebase
发布于 2024-05-04
阅读 ( 1592 )
( 13 )
Reth 执行扩展
本文介绍了Reth Execution Extensions (ExEx)框架,旨在简化以太坊节点的复杂离链基础设施构建,支持高性能的实时数据处理。文章详细探讨了ExEx的工作原理,包括如何创建和使用ExEx来构建索引器和Rollup,强调了其在性能和开发便捷性方面的优势。
Execution Extensions
ExEx
reth
以太坊
索引器
Rollup
Paradigm
发布于 2024-05-04
阅读 ( 1584 )
从模糊测试Centrifuge Protocol 中学到的教训 第1部分
本文介绍了Centrifuge协议在实施模糊测试套件过程中的经验,讨论了在高覆盖率测试中的策略及方法,包括使用随机化机制来扩展合约的测试配置。文章分为多个部分,包括策略概述、Centrifuge的介绍、关键经验总结与结论,结构清晰且逻辑性强,适合对区块链测试技术感兴趣的读者。
Centrifuge
fuzz testing
coverage
EVM
blockchain
testing strategies
Recon
发布于 2024-05-04
阅读 ( 1353 )
将失败的属性测试导入 Foundry
本文探讨了如何通过Foundry单元测试来调试和修复Echidna/Medusa测试中的不变性问题。介绍了如何使用Foundry模板创建Counter合约,并定义基本的不变性,接着描述了如何运行Echidna和Medusa进行测试,生成相应的单元测试,最后展示了如何修复合约中的bug以维护不变性。通过这种方法,开发者能够更快速有效地定位和解决合约问题,这是在生产环境中极为重要的。
Echidna
Medusa
Foundry
区块链测试
不变性
智能合约
Recon
发布于 2024-05-04
阅读 ( 1230 )
‹
1
2
...
384
385
386
387
388
389
390
...
838
839
›
发表文章
我要提问
扫一扫 - 使用登链小程序
热门文档
»
Solidity 中文文档 - 合约开发
Foundry 中文文档 - 开发框架
Hardhat 中文文档 - 开发框架
ethers.js 中文文档 - 与链交互
Viem 中文文档 - 与链交互
web3.js 中文文档 - 与链交互
Anchor 中文文档 - 开发框架
以太坊改进提案EIP翻译
以太坊域名服务(ENS)文档
Etherscan API 手册 - 查询链上数据
热门百科
»
以太坊
智能合约
区块链
DeFi
Solana
Solidity
NFT
零知识证明
Web3
比特币
EVM
区块链安全
Rust
去中心化
MEV
闪电网络
Move
加密货币
Rollup
密码学
DApp
预言机
Layer2
每周以太坊
稳定币
30天文章收益榜
»
Tiny熊
199 篇文章,563 学分
QuickNode
482 篇文章,546 学分
Henry
131 篇文章,512 学分
Helius
168 篇文章,374 学分
Galaxy
89 篇文章,337 学分
×
发送私信
请将文档链接发给晓娜,我们会尽快安排上架,感谢您的推荐!
发给:
内容: